Andreas Theodorou is a leading researcher in AI transparency, robot ethics, and human-robot interaction, whose work has fundamentally shaped how we think about making autonomous systems understandable and trustworthy. His research addresses a critical challenge in modern robotics: as robot reasoning grows increasingly complex, how do we ensure that both technical specialists and everyday users can meaningfully comprehend and trust machine behaviour? Theodorou's most influential contributions centre on designing transparency frameworks for autonomous robots. His 2017 paper on real-time inspection of autonomous robots has garnered 150 citations, while companion works on robot transparency and trust have collectively accumulated hundreds more, establishing him as a defining voice in the field. Notably, he demonstrated empirically that real-time AI visualisation substantially improves understanding among non-specialist observers, bridging the gap between sophisticated machine reasoning and human comprehension. Grounded in the EPSRC's Principles of Robotics, his research provides both theoretical foundations and practical implementation guidance for transparent intelligent systems. His more recent work on variable autonomy and trustworthy AI signals an evolving research agenda that addresses human-robot teaming in increasingly dynamic environments.
